Creative Commons will be attending RightsCon 2026 to present the session “Collective Action for the Commons: Safeguarding Open Knowledge in AI.” CC signals is a proposed framework that helps content stewards express how they want their works used in AI training, emphasizing reciprocity, recognition, and sustainability.
